Having a successful and reference brand in the segment requires a lot of care and intelligent strategies that boost its competitiveness. After all, even though, in our country, data from the Business Map shows a great ease in starting a business – demanding an average time of one day and five hours – the corporate mortality rate is also high. IBGE data indicates that 48% of businesses close their operations within three years, caused, mainly, due to the lack of efficient management
Far beyond bureaucratic issues, an efficient management is reflected through a series of practices aimed at the organizational structure as a whole. Something that, in the face of the high competitiveness of online retail, becomes even more important to stand out
Thinking about it, check out five strategies that can help retailers successfully scale their products in the online environment
#1 Brand Building:time is a fundamental ally in building a solid brand in its segment. After all, it is through a continuous process of exposure, interaction with the public and smart actions that a company gains relevance and recognition – something that requires patience and consistency. The rush for immediate results will be the number one enemy of entrepreneurs, which need to respect this time for consumers to associate the brand name with its values, products and experiences
#2 Product distribution:the conveniences of online make many businesses have an immediate growth "boom". However, the lack of structuring in the distribution of its products prevents this momentum from being sustained in the long term, creating a bottleneck in operations. It is necessary to pay attention to the logistics of your products in order to achieve that scalability, if not, in addition to generating negative experiences, a bad reputation can sink the business before it even has a chance to reverse such damage
#3 Community and influencers:once the brand creates its purpose and communication, naturally, a sense of community will be created encompassing your target audience. This natural group of people who identify with the business will include the famous influencers in the field – which need to be won over and regarded as allies to corporate prosperity. After all, they will be authorities in the segment, having a name, knowledge and experience in the field, being able to boost the scalability of your products online for your loyal followers
#4 Offline: many retailers still prefer physical stores to conduct their business. As much as in-person has its benefits, there is no way to completely escape the advancement of market digitalization. Even those who achieve significant results in their establishments, it is important to reconcile them with, at least, a social network or online platform, giving one more option for your consumers to get to know your products and be able to, even, to lead part of your journey there. This union, certainly, will optimize the physical retail sales process
#5 Marketing: it is still very common to see brands growing, billing and not investing in marketing strategies that support this movement, associating them with a separate cost and not as something valuable for their perpetuity. Marketing can be a driver for the scalability of products online, positioning themselves competitively in order to stimulate customer purchase and retention. But, those who make this investment will also need to dedicate time and effort to it, to achieve its proposal
